A wide range of emotions will surely be felt as The Celebrity Apprentice gets down to the final four.    There’s the excitement that comes in watching the final showdown between the top 2.  The extra nervousness you feel during the boardroom sessions.  The exhiliration you feel, knowing that the person you’ve cheered for all along just might win it all.  The fear you feel in knowing that if your favourite makes it this far only to get fired, that you’ll be crushed.  Last but certainly not least, there’s the relief you feel in knowing that you only have to endure 2 more editions of the power rankings.  With that in mind, here’s how I see the final four:

  1. Piers-In a previous preview I wondered if Piers’ list of wealthy contacts was the main reason for his impressive performance.  Last week he answered that question with a resounding “no”, helping to win the challenge without the help of his secret weapon.  This competition is Piers’ to lose.  He’s the clear front-runner.  If he’s not in the final two there ought to be an investigation. 
  2. Carol-I said a couple of weeks ago that she’s close to being a contender.  Well, I think she’s there.  A string of strong performances since the Easy Pay fiasco, which included a second project manager win, puts her right in the thick of things. 
  3. Lennox-Even though he has the same number of project manager wins as Carol and Piers I think that those two would raise more money for their charities in the final challenge.  The champ has fought a good fight, but I think this is where the referee is about to step in and tell Lennox he’s had enough.
  4. Trace-It could be argued that he would be the best person to go up against Piers in the final challenge.  So why is he at the bottom of the rankings?  No wins as project manager.  He’s the smartest, classiest and most creative person on the show, but in the end the results just aren’t there.  It will depress me if it happens, but I see a sad and respectful firing in Trace’s immediate future.
